 Episode 088: In Support of Catholic Elementary & Secondary Schools | File Type: audio/mpeg | Duration: 37:30

Dr. Kevin Baxter, the Superintendent of Schools for the Archdiocese of Los Angeles, joins Dr. Tim Uhl on the Catholic School Matters podcast to discuss the US Bishop's 1990 statement on Catholic schools.  This is the eighth podcast in the Church Documents series which explores the message of the Church pertaining to Catholic education.  #catholicschoolmatters

 Episode 087: Religious Dimension of Education in a Catholic School | File Type: audio/mpeg | Duration: 34:20

John Galvan, the Director of Schools for the Diocese of San Diego and a former religion teacher, joins Dr. Tim Uhl on the Catholic School Matters podcast to discuss the Vatican's 1988 statement on Catholic schools.  This is the seventh podcast in the Church Documents series which explores the message of the Church pertaining to Catholic education.  #catholicschoolmatters

 Episode 086: Lay Catholics in Schools | File Type: audio/mpeg | Duration: 51:29

Tom McDonald, the outstanding theology teacher at McGill-Toolen HS in Mobile, and Tom Schutte, the super theology teacher/coach at O'Dea HS in Seattle, join their high school classmate Dr. Tim Uhl on the Catholic School Matters podcast to discuss the Sacred Congregration for Education's Statement from 1982 Lay Catholics in Schools.  This is the sixth podcast in the Church Documents podcast series which explores the message of the Church pertaining to Catholic education.

 Episode 085: The Catholic School | File Type: audio/mpeg | Duration: 38:03

Sr. Elizabeth Anne Allen, OP, the Director of the Center for Catholic Education at Nashville's Aquinas College, joins Dr. Tim Uhl on the Catholic School Matters podcast to discuss the Sacred Congregration for Education's Statement from 1977 The Catholic School.  This is the fifth podcast in the Church Documents podcast series which will explore the message of the Church pertaining to Catholic education. 

 Episode 084: To Teach Them | File Type: audio/mpeg | Duration: 35:57

Gwen Byrd, the Executive Director for Catholic Education/Superintendent for the Archdiocese of Mobile, joins Dr. Tim Uhl on the Catholic School Matters podcast to discuss the US Bishop's Pastoral Statement from 1976 "To Teach Them: Statement on Catholic Schools."  This is the fourth podcast in the Church Documents podcast series which will explore the message of the Church pertaining to Catholic education. 

 Episode 083: To Teach As Jesus Did | File Type: audio/mpeg | Duration: 40:14

Dr. Thomas Burnford, the President/CEO of the National Catholic Education Association, joins Dr. Tim Uhl on the Catholic School Matters podcast to discuss the US Bishop's Pastoral Statement from 1972 "To Teach As Jesus Did."  This is the third podcast in the Church Documents podcast series which will explore the message of the Church pertaining to Catholic education. 

 Episode 082: Declaration of Christian Education | File Type: audio/mpeg | Duration: 39:42

Sr. John Mary Fleming, OP, the USCCB Executive Director for the Secretariat of Catholic Education, join Dr. Tim Uhl on the Catholic School Matters podcast to discuss the Declaration of Christian Education from Vatican II.  This is the second podcast in the Church Documents podcast series which will explore the message of the Church pertaining to Catholic education.
